Released on Warner Classics in 2008, this album spans a generous 2 hours and 44 minutes, offering a rich tapestry of compositions that highlight Segovia's virtuosic technique and artistic depth.
The album features a diverse range of works, including Segovia's own arrangements of Bach's iconic cello suites and violin sonatas, which he adapted for the guitar with remarkable sensitivity. The collection also includes pieces by other composers such as Tárrega, Albéniz, and Granados, showcasing the breadth of Segovia's repertoire and his ability to bring out the unique character of each composition.
Segovia's interpretations are marked by their clarity, precision, and expressive nuance, making this album a testament to his enduring legacy.
